Course Details

Highway Operations Management: Fundamentals of highway operations, asset management, performance measurement, and key performance indicators (KPIs).
Transportation Planning and Policy: Overview of transportation planning principles, policy development, and decision-making in highway operations.
Traffic Engineering and Operations: Analysis of traffic flow, capacity, and operational strategies for improving highway efficiency.
Intelligent Transportation Systems (ITS): Exploration of ITS technologies, applications, and benefits in highway operations.
Workzone Management: Best practices for workzone design, implementation, and safety in highway operations.
Incident Management: Strategies for effective incident detection, response, and clearance to minimize congestion and improve highway efficiency.
Sustainable Highway Operations: Examination of environmental and energy-efficient practices in highway operations.
Public-Private Partnerships (PPPs): Overview of PPP models, benefits, and challenges in highway project delivery.
Leadership and Change Management: Developing leadership skills and strategies for implementing change in highway operations.
